A cross between an F1 hybrid and its homozygous recessive parent is called a:
ABack cross
BTest cross
CDihybrid cross
DReciprocal cross
✓ Correct Answer: B — Test cross
A test cross is used to determine the genotype of an individual by crossing it with a homozygous recessive individual.
